Write an equation for a function that has vertical asymptotes at x=3 & x=-10

Answer:

\frac{5}{ {x}^{2}   + 7x - 30}

Step-by-step explanation:

We can write a rational function.

We need to make sure our denominator both have zeroes at 3 and 10.

Set an equation equal to zero to find the function

0 - x = 3

0 - x =  - 10

0 - ( - 3) =  = 3

0 - 10 = 10

So we would represent that's as

x - 3

and

x + 10

Multiply the two binomial together.

(x - 3)(x + 10) =  {x}^{2}  + 7x  - 30

Let our numbetator be any interger.

Use any equation as long as the quadratic is the denominator and the interger is the numerator.

\frac{5}{ {x}^{2} + 7x - 30 }
